Red and Avid DS?

Is there any word on how Avid's DS system is handling Red footage? Thanks much.

Peter,

I imagine the best workflow would be to convert the r3d files to DPX or DNXHD using Redcine. I wouldn't be surprised if a future version of DS works with r3d natively.

I'm doing a project on Avid DS right now.

http://www.kappastudios.com/?p=81

You basically use DPX files like you would with any other DI tool. DS treats the material like any other film project except there is no keykode, just timecode.
